The contract requires subcontractors to ensure that all packaging and labeling strictly adhere to the standards set forth in MIL-STD-129, ASTM D3951, and the DLA Master List, with specific attention to barcode labeling and RCM marking. This compliance is critical to meet Department of Defense requirements for packaging integrity and traceability. The work is to be performed in Barstow, and the contract falls under the NAICS code 541620, indicating it relates to environmental consulting services or similar professional services. Issued by the ASC Commodities Division of the Department of Defense, the subcontract solicitation was posted on May 12, 2026, with a response deadline of May 20, 2026. Although no set-aside type is specified, the focus is on ensuring packaging and labeling meet rigorous defense procurement standards to facilitate effective supply chain management and compliance. The solicitation and related details are accessible through the provided DIBBS link for interested contractors.
